The Hidden Costs of Manual Bookkeeping (and How Automation Provides the Solution)

Before we dive into the ‘how,’ let’s acknowledge the ‘why.’ The traditional approach to bookkeeping carries several hidden costs that directly impact your bottom line and peace of mind.

  • Time Consumption: Hours spent on data entry, categorizing transactions, and chasing receipts are hours not spent serving customers, innovating, or strategizing.
  • Error Proneness: Manual data input is inherently susceptible to human error, leading to discrepancies, reconciliation nightmares, and potentially incorrect tax filings.
  • Delayed Insights: Financial reports compiled weeks after the fact offer a rearview mirror view of your business, making proactive decision-making nearly impossible.
  • Compliance Risks: Missed deadlines or improperly categorized transactions can lead to penalties and audit complications.

Automation directly addresses these pain points, transforming your bookkeeping from a reactive chore into a proactive asset.

Your Essential Bookkeeping Automation Toolkit: Tools & Integrations

Building an automated bookkeeping system isn’t about replacing your accountant; it’s about empowering them (or yourself) with tools that handle the repetitive grunt work. The key lies in strategic tool selection and seamless integration.

  1. Core Accounting Software (The Hub): Your accounting platform is the central nervous system.

    • Recommendations: QuickBooks Online, Xero, Zoho Books.
    • Automation Features: These platforms offer robust features like bank and credit card feeds that automatically import transactions, rule-based categorization, and automated reconciliation suggestions. They are also designed to integrate with a vast ecosystem of other apps.
  2. Expense Management & Receipt Capture: Eliminate manual receipt tracking.

    • Recommendations: Expensify, Dext Prepare (formerly Receipt Bank), Divvy.
    • How it Automates: These tools allow employees to snap photos of receipts, which are then automatically scanned, data extracted (OCR), categorized, and synced directly with your accounting software. Some even offer corporate cards with built-in expense reporting.
  3. Accounts Payable (AP) & Bill Management: Streamline vendor payments.

    • Recommendations: Bill.com, Melio, Plooto.
    • How it Automates: Automate the entire bill payment process from receipt to payment. Features include automated bill capture, approval workflows, scheduled payments, and reconciliation with your bank and accounting software.
  4. Accounts Receivable (AR) & Invoicing: Get paid faster.

    • Recommendations: Built-in features of QuickBooks Online/Xero, Stripe, PayPal, Square.
    • How it Automates: Generate recurring invoices automatically, send automated payment reminders, offer multiple payment options (credit card, ACH), and automatically record payments in your ledger.
  5. Payroll Management: Simplify employee compensation.

    • Recommendations: Gusto, ADP, QuickBooks Payroll.
    • How it Automates: Automate payroll calculations, tax filings, direct deposits, and integrate seamlessly with your accounting software to record payroll expenses and liabilities.

Pro Tip: When selecting tools, prioritize those that offer robust integration capabilities with your core accounting software. A disconnected tech stack can create new manual tasks.

A Step-by-Step Guide to Implementing Bookkeeping Automation

Ready to transform your bookkeeping? Follow this structured approach for a smooth transition.

  1. Assess Your Current Workflow & Identify Pain Points:

    • Document every step of your current bookkeeping process.
    • Pinpoint where you spend the most time, where errors frequently occur, and what tasks you dread the most. This will highlight the areas ripe for automation.
    • Example: “We spend 10 hours/month manually entering vendor invoices and another 5 hours chasing late payments.”
  2. Define Your Automation Goals:

    • What do you want to achieve? Reduce data entry time by X%? Improve reporting accuracy? Get paid faster?
    • Specific, measurable goals will guide your tool selection and implementation.
    • Example: “Reduce manual invoice entry by 80% and decrease average days to payment by 15%.”
  3. Research & Select the Right Tools:

    • Based on your pain points and goals, research tools that offer the best solutions and integrate with your existing software.
    • Consider your budget, scalability needs, and ease of use.
    • Don’t be afraid to try free trials.
  4. Implement & Integrate:

    • Start with one or two key areas (e.g., expense management or bank feeds) to build confidence and refine your process.
    • Carefully set up integrations between your chosen tools and your core accounting software. Follow the setup guides provided by each platform.
    • Example: Connect Expensify to QuickBooks Online, then set up rules for automatic categorization.
  5. Train Your Team:

    • Automation is only effective if your team uses it correctly. Provide clear instructions and training sessions.
    • Emphasize the benefits for them (e.g., no more saving paper receipts).
    • Mistake to Avoid: Launching new tools without adequate training can lead to resistance and incorrect usage, undermining your automation efforts.
  6. Monitor, Review, and Optimize:

    • Regularly review your automated workflows. Are they working as expected? Are there any bottlenecks?
    • Leverage the reporting features of your accounting software to track your progress against your goals.
    • Continuously look for opportunities to further refine and expand your automation.

The Tangible ROI of Automation: More Than Just Time Saved

While time savings are often the most immediate and obvious benefit, the return on investment (ROI) of bookkeeping automation extends far beyond hours reclaimed.

“Bookkeeping automation isn’t just about cutting costs; it’s about unlocking strategic capacity. It transforms your financial data from a historical record into a real-time, actionable roadmap for growth.”

  • Significant Time Savings: Businesses often report reducing manual data entry by 50-80%, freeing up staff for higher-value tasks.
  • Reduced Operational Costs: Fewer errors mean less time spent correcting mistakes, and optimized workflows can reduce the need for additional administrative staff as your business grows.
  • Improved Accuracy & Compliance: Automated systems minimize human error, leading to more accurate financial statements and easier tax preparation and audit trails.
  • Real-Time Financial Insights: With data flowing seamlessly, you gain immediate access to critical financial reports, enabling quicker, more informed business decisions.
  • Enhanced Cash Flow Management: Automated invoicing and bill payment give you better control over receivables and payables, optimizing your cash position.
  • Scalability: Automated systems can handle increased transaction volumes without a proportional increase in manual effort, allowing your bookkeeping to scale with your business.
